Most Supermarkets are trying to prioritise the vunerable who are “shielding”, the disabled and the elderly.

They are asking if you are fit and well and able to, shop in store to free up Slots. This is taken from Asda’s statement

”We’re working really hard to make as many online shopping slots available as we possibly can to help people stay at home. However, if you are able to shop safely in one of our stores to enable us to help those highly vulnerable people who are being asked to stay at home, we’d be hugely Grateful ”
